Get a Quote2 · KompareIt says that steam boilers running on oil have a minimum AFUE of 82%. A steam boiler running on gas, meanwhile, would have a minimum of 80%. Hot water boilers have a minimum of 82% for gas models and 84% for models that run on oil. Energy.gov says boiler vs. furnace energy efficiency can also be compared by noting certain equipment features.

Get a QuoteGas Boiler. Gas boilers are typically very large and used to heat large buildings rather than a home. Replacement costs of a gas boiler can range from $2,500 to $4,000 for a mid-efficiency boiler and $5,000 to $9,000 for a high-efficiency boiler making them significantly more expensive than a gas furnace.
